Original abstract
The contribution is focused on the assessment of the influence of the heat treatment of AZ61 magnesium alloys on its mechanical properties and fatigue behaviour in both the low- and high-cycle regimes. Experimental material was manufactured by the squeeze casting method and the heat treatment was performed at a temperature of 380 C with 6 hour annealing time and subsequent water quenching.
